St John's Museum in Warwick
CLICK PICTURE TO ENLARGE

St Johns Museum is a Jacobean mansion which houses a toys, dolls and games collection which will keep your kids occupied for a while.

The house also contains the Royal Regiment of Fusiliers Museum. This charts the history of the 6th Foot (Royal Warwickshire Regiment). Formed in 1674 the museum takes you right up the modern fusilier in action.


A Victorian classroom A Victorian kitchen The main museum is aimed fully at kids. It shows how Victorian children lived at school and at home.

The toy, game and doll collection will fascinate kids and there is plenty of chance for them to interact with many of the exhibits.

A Victorian school costume

The Royal Regiment of Fusiliers Museum was opened at St John's in 1961 by Marshall Viscount Montgomery of Alamein in 1961. It tracks the history of the Sixth of Foot (The Royal Warwickshire Regiment) through to the present day.

There's lots to see and do in this museum including life sized exhibits. Medals, weapons, equipment and memorabilia are all here.

USEFUL INFORMATION FOR ST JOHN'S MUSEUM and ROYAL REGIMENT OF FUSILIERS MUSEUM

Location
 
St John's House, Warwick, CV34 4NF . Click here for a map
Telephone 01926 412021
 
Opening Hours
 
Tues-Sat 10.00-17.00 (all year)
Sun 14.30-17.00 (Apr-Sept only)
Closed on Mondays but open if a Bank Holiday
 
Entrance Charges
 
Free for all
 
Disabled Access The ground floor which houses the St. John's is accessible for wheelchairs. The upper floor which is the The Royal Regiment of Fusiliers Museum is not accessible because it has stairs leading to it.
